Software Engineer Integrations, Crawler

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)

Offer summary

Qualifications:

Strong knowledge of Python programming., Extensive experience in backend development (5+ years)., Solid understanding of network protocols such as TCP/IP, HTTP, HTTPS., Preferred skills include Django, PostgreSQL, and website scraping tools like Puppeteer or Playwright..

Key responsibilities:

  • Reverse engineer and build integrations with external APIs and services.
  • Optimize code performance using best programming practices.
  • Write and maintain unit and integration tests.

Truv logo
Truv Fintech: Finance + Technology Scaleup https://www.truv.com/
51 - 200 Employees
See all jobs

Job description

About Truv

Truv is transforming the financial data industry with a secure and realtime API platform for payroll account access. Our technology streamlines income and employment verification, direct deposit switching, and more—eliminating outdated processes and unlocking greater financial opportunities. Backed by $30M from top investors like Kleiner Perkins and NYCA, we’re disrupting a $2B legacy market with cuttingedge innovation and a customerfirst approach. Our leadership team brings expertise from industry giants like Apple, Carta, Venmo, MX, and Okta, driving the future of financial data access.

What you’ll do
  • Reverse engineer and build integrations with external APIs and services
  • Use best programming practices to optimize code performance
  • Write and maintain unit and integration tests

  • Who You Are
  • Strong knowledge of Python
  • Strong background in network protocols (TCPIP, HTTP, HTTPS)
  • 5 years of experience in backend development

  • Preferred skills
  • Experience with Django, PostgreSQL
  • Experience with website scraping using Puppeteer, Playwright, lxml
  • Experience with reverse engineering of mobile applications
  • Experience with reverse engineering of non public APIs

  • Benefits we offer
  • Fully remote
  • Competitive salary and equity package
  • Flexible time off
  • Work with cuttingedge technology and innovative customers
  • Opportunity to shape the future of financial data access

  • We are an equal opportunity employer committed to diversity. We do not discriminate based on race, color, religion, sex, sexual orientation, gender identity, national origin, age, disability, veteran status, or any other protected status.
  • Required profile

    Experience

    Level of experience: Senior (5-10 years)
    Industry :
    Fintech: Finance + Technology
    Spoken language(s):
    English
    Check out the description to know which languages are mandatory.

    Software Engineer Related jobs